INCONEL alloy X-750 (UNS N07750/W. Nr. 2.4669) is a precipitation-hardenable nickel-chromium alloy used for its corrosion and oxidation resistance and high strength at temperatures to 1300°F. Although much of the effect of precipitation hardening is lost with increasing temperature over 1300°F, heat-treated material has useful strength up to 1800°F. Alloy X-750 also has excellent properties down to cryogenic termperatures. Composition is shown in Table 1. The economics of INCONEL alloy X-750 coupled with its availability in all standard mill forms has resulted in applications in a wide variety of industrial fields. In gas turbines, it is used for rotor blades and wheels, bolts, and other structural members. INCONEL alloy X-750 is used extensively in rocket-engine thrust chambers. Airframe applications include thrust reversers and hot-air ducting systems. Large pressure vessels are formed from INCONEL alloy X-750. Other applications are heat-treating fixtures, forming tools, extrusion dies, and test machine grips. For springs and fasteners, INCONEL alloy X-750 is used from sub-zero to 1200°F

The chemical composition of Inconel X750 is indicated in the table below:
Element | Min % | Max % |
---|---|---|
C | – | 0.08 |
Mn | – | 1.00 |
Si | – | 0.50 |
S | – | 0.01 |
Cr | 14.00 | 17.00 |
Ni | 70.00 | – |
Nb/Cb | 0.70 | 1.20 |
Ti | 2.25 | 2.75 |
Al | 0.40 | 1.00 |
Fe | 5.00 | 9.00 |
Co | – | 1.00 |
Ta | – | 0.05 |
Cu | – | 0.50 |
Inconel X750 density, melting point, coefficient of expansion, modulus of rigidity, and elasticity is indicated in the table below:
Density | Melting Point | Coefficient of Expansion | Modulus of Rigidity | Modulus of Elasticity |
---|---|---|---|---|
8.28g/cm³ | 1430 °C | 12.6 μm/m °C (20 – 100 °C) | 75.8 kN/mm² | 218.0 kN/mm² (Spring Temper + Aged) 212.4 kN/mm² (Spring Temper + 3 Part Heat Treated) 213.7 kN/mm² (No.1 Spring Temper + Aged) |
0.299 lb/in³ | 2600 °F | 7.0 x 10-6 in/in °F (70 – 212 °F) | 10994 ksi | 31619 ksi (Spring Temper + Aged) 30806 ksi (Spring Temper + 3 Part Heat Treated) 30995 ksi (No.1 Spring Temper + Aged) |
